School Overview
Hurricane Intermediate School, located in Hurricane, Utah, serves as a key educational hub for students typically in the transition between elementary and middle school years (generally grades 6–7). As part of the Washington County School District, the school focuses on fostering a supportive environment that helps students navigate the academic and social challenges of early adolescence. Its curriculum is designed to bridge the gap between self-contained elementary classrooms and the more departmentalized structure of secondary education, emphasizing core subjects such as mathematics, science, language arts, and social studies.
Beyond its academic offerings, Hurricane Intermediate is deeply integrated into the local Hurricane community. The school promotes a well-rounded development approach by offering various extracurricular activities, clubs, and athletic programs that encourage student engagement and school spirit. By prioritizing both academic achievement and character development, Hurricane Intermediate aims to prepare its students for the rigor of high school while providing a safe, inclusive space for them to explore their individual interests and talents.

Student Demographics
Student Demographics Data Table
| Demographic | Student Count |
|---|---|
| White | 633 |
| Hispanic | 111 |
| Black | 7 |
| Asian | 6 |
| Two or More | 5 |
| American Indian | 10 |
| Pacific Islander | 12 |
